Checking the temporary directory for extended commands
The temporary directory for extended commands is used when Application Agent executes an extended
command. When the check tool for operation definition file is executed, a temporary directory for
extended commands is automatically created.
Make sure that a temporary directory for extended commands has been correctly created.
The temporary directory for extended commands is automatically created in the following locations:
directory-at-the-same-level-as-the-dictionary-map-file-storage-directory
The temporary directory for extended commands is automatically created according to naming
conventions. The following table shows the conventions:

For example, if the dictionary map file directory is L:\PTM, the temporary directory name is L:\
script_work\operation-ID\DB.
Temporary files created during execution of the extended command:
Backup ID record file
Backup information file
SQL Server's metafile (When the backup is of an SQL Server database)
Checking the copy-group list file
Certain extended commands allow you to specify a copy-group list file as an option value. A copy-group
list file is a file that contains a list of multiple copy groups. When you specify a copy-group list file as
an option value, before you start actual operations using the extended command, you need to execute
the extended command EX_DRM_CG_DEF_CHECK to determine whether the copy-group list file has
been set up correctly.
For information on what is checked in a copy-group list file, see the description on the
EX_DRM_CG_DEF_CHECK command in the manual HP XP7 Replication Manager Application Agent
CLI Reference Guide.
